Are leggings and tights the same thing?

Leggings and tights are very similar in that they are skin-tight garments that cover the legs and sometimes the waist. Leggings are much thicker, footless, and can sometimes be worn like pants. Tights are somewhat sheer, cover the foot, and must be worn under another garment.

What are tights used for?

Tights are most commonly worn with a skirt or dress by women. They are also worn under trousers or shorts by men. In the world of theater tights are also common, especially in Renaissance-era costumes, and dance, particularly in ballet.

When did tights become leggings?

1960s
The linen pantalettes worn by girls and women under crinolines in the mid-19th century were also a form of leggings, and were originally two separate garments. Leggings became a part of fashion in the 1960s, as trousers similar to capri pants but tighter.

What material are Nike leggings?

Finding the right blend of high-quality, sweat-wicking materials is key. Look for a blend of polyester or nylon, plus spandex fabrics. For example, the Nike One Luxe leggings are non-sheer and squat-test approved, and they’re made with about 75 percent polyester and about 25 percent spandex.

What are leggings with feet called?

Stirrup pants (or stirrup leggings) are a type of close-fitting ladies’ pant that tapers at the ankle, similar to leggings, except that the material extends to a band, or strap, that is worn under the arch of the foot to hold the pant leg in place.
